RN - Internal Medicine/Telemetry

Cleveland Clinic Health System is a respected healthcare organization dedicated to transforming patient experience. The RN in Internal Medicine/Telemetry will provide direct nursing care, monitor patient conditions, administer medications, and educate patients and their families.

Responsibilities

Provide direct nursing care
Implement, monitor, evaluate, update and revise patient care plans
Monitor, record, document and communicate patients’ conditions
Administer prescribed medications and treatments
Note and carry out physician and nursing orders
Assess and coordinate patients’ discharge needs
Educate patients and their families

Qualification

Registered Nurse (RN)Basic Life Support (BLS)Bachelor’s of Science in NursingAcute care experiencePatient education

Required

Graduate from an accredited school of Professional Nursing (ADN or BSN program)
Current state licensure as a Registered Nurse (RN)
Basic Life Support (BLS) Certification through the American Heart Association (AHA) or American Red Cross
One year of current acute care RN experience OR licensed military RN experience

Preferred

Bachelor's of Science in Nursing (BSN)
